#0d161f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0d161f is composed of 5.1% red, 8.6% green and 12.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 58.1% cyan, 29% magenta, 0% yellow and 87.8% black. It has a hue angle of 210 degrees, a saturation of 40.9% and a lightness of 8.6%. #0d161f color hex could be obtained by blending #1a2c3e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000033.

● #0d161f color description : Very dark (mostly black) blue.
#0d161f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0d161f has RGB values of R:13, G:22, B:31 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0.29, Y:0, K:0.88. Its decimal value is 857631.
